InfluxDB 3 OSS is now GA. Transform, enrich, and act on time series data directly in the database. Automate critical tasks and eliminate the need to move data externally. Download now. Learn more →
Top 23 Python Productivity Projects
-
khoj
Your AI second brain. Self-hostable. Get answers from the web or your docs. Build custom agents, schedule automations, do deep research. Turn any online or local LLM into your personal, autonomous AI (gpt, claude, gemini, llama, qwen, mistral). Get started - free.
-
InfluxDB
InfluxDB – Built for High-Performance Time Series Workloads. InfluxDB 3 OSS is now GA. Transform, enrich, and act on time series data directly in the database. Automate critical tasks and eliminate the need to move data externally. Download now.
-
Cloud Deployment: Dash apps can be deployed to Dash Enterprise or Heroku.
-
activitywatch
The best free and open-source automated time tracker. Cross-platform, extensible, privacy-focused.
Project mention: EFF Launches Age Verification Hub as Resource Against Misguided Laws | news.ycombinator.com | 2025-12-11Ah okay. I think this would probably be pretty tricky, security-wise, no? One of my first thoughts that might help would be writing a simple tool that parses history from your browsers to categorize it. Other than that, there are things like https://activitywatch.net/ (which seems to have a desktop and Android version)
-
shell_gpt
A command-line productivity tool powered by AI large language models like GPT-4, will help you accomplish your tasks faster and more efficiently.
Project mention: Supercharge Your Terminal: ShellGPT + ChromaDB + LangChain for Context-Aware Automation | dev.to | 2025-09-01🗃 To explore ShellGPT in depth, including installation instructions, usage examples, and advanced configuration options, head over to the official ShellGPT GitHub repository.
- Project mention: Metaflow: Build, Manage and Deploy AI/ML Systems | news.ycombinator.com | 2025-07-16
Stay tuned! We have some cool new features coming soon to support agentic workloads (teaser: https://github.com/Netflix/metaflow/pull/2473)
If you are curious, join the Metaflow Slack at http://slack.outerbounds.co and start a thread on #ask-metaflow
- Project mention: Why every dev needs a coding journal no, your memory isn’t enough | dev.to | 2025-05-17
Resource: Obsidian, jrnl CLI, Markdown Journal Templates on GitHub
-
-
Stream
Stream - Scalable APIs for Chat, Feeds, Moderation, & Video. Stream helps developers build engaging apps that scale to millions with performant and flexible Chat, Feeds, Moderation, and Video APIs and SDKs powered by a global edge network and enterprise-grade infrastructure.
-
Windrecorder
Windrecorder is a memory search app by records everything on your screen in small size, to let you rewind what you have seen, query through OCR text or image description, and get activity statistics, like Microsoft's Windows Recall or Rewind. (by yuka-friends)
-
archivy
Archivy is a self-hostable knowledge repository that allows you to learn and retain information in your own personal and extensible wiki.
- Project mention: CLI tool to check the Git status of multiple projects | news.ycombinator.com | 2025-11-14
Been a while since I've used it, but I remember using a tool for this, gita [1], you could also just pass through commands to each repo.
[1]: https://github.com/nosarthur/gita/
- Project mention: Ask HN: Favorite LLM CLI tools for your terminal workflow? | news.ycombinator.com | 2025-08-10
-
ClipCascade
ClipCascade is a lightweight utility that automatically syncs the clipboard across devices, no key press required.
-
-
-
-
auto-news
A personal news aggregator to pull information from multi-sources + LLM (ChatGPT/Gemini/Ollama via LangChain) to help us reading efficiently with less noises, the sources including: Tweets, RSS, YouTube, Web Articles, Reddit, and personal Journal notes.
-
-
atom
Atom Agent, automate your workflows by talking to an AI — and let it remember, search, and handle tasks like a real assistant (by rush86999)
Project mention: Ask HN: What Are You Working On? (December 2025) | news.ycombinator.com | 2025-12-14https://github.com/rush86999/atom
Marketing line: Atom is your conversational AI agent that automates complex workflows through natural language chat. Now with Computer Use Agent capabilities, Atom can see and interact with your desktop applications, automate repetitive tasks, and create visual workflows that bridge web services with local desktop software.
work in progress
-
claude-code-plugins-plus-skills
Hundreds of Claude Code plugins with embedded AI skills. Learn via interactive Jupyter tutorials.
Jeremy Longshore's Claude Code Plugins is a comprehensive marketplace and educational hub that's particularly impressive for its breadth. With 20+ plugin packs covering everything from DevOps automation to AI/ML engineering, crypto trading tools, and even creator studio workflows, it's one of the most diverse collections available. What sets it apart is the educational focus - it's not just about installing plugins, but understanding how they work. The marketplace includes detailed learning paths, templates for building your own plugins, and comprehensive documentation. It's like a complete ecosystem for both plugin users and creators.
-
-
-
-
-
SaaSHub
SaaSHub - Software Alternatives and Reviews. SaaSHub helps you find the best software and product alternatives
Python Productivity discussion
Python Productivity related posts
-
EFF Launches Age Verification Hub as Resource Against Misguided Laws
-
Show HN: An open-source, local-first Context7 alternative
-
Show HN: Dayflow – A Git log for your day
-
I ❤️ Offline
-
Supercharge Your Terminal: ShellGPT + ChromaDB + LangChain for Context-Aware Automation
-
Junior dev roles are rigged; the entry-level jobs (secretly) want seniors, and listings are impossible
-
Metaflow: Build, Manage and Deploy AI/ML Systems
- A note from our sponsor - InfluxDB www.influxdata.com | 23 Dec 2025
Index
What are some of the best open-source Productivity projects in Python? This list will help you:
| # | Project | Stars |
|---|---|---|
| 1 | khoj | 31,962 |
| 2 | dash | 24,351 |
| 3 | activitywatch | 16,164 |
| 4 | shell_gpt | 11,596 |
| 5 | metaflow | 9,675 |
| 6 | jrnl | 7,075 |
| 7 | awesome-devops | 3,769 |
| 8 | Windrecorder | 3,721 |
| 9 | archivy | 3,244 |
| 10 | gita | 1,810 |
| 11 | gorilla-cli | 1,351 |
| 12 | ClipCascade | 1,292 |
| 13 | terraform-tui | 1,200 |
| 14 | kindle2notion | 955 |
| 15 | obsidian-template | 926 |
| 16 | auto-news | 801 |
| 17 | notion-toolbox | 699 |
| 18 | atom | 662 |
| 19 | claude-code-plugins-plus-skills | 751 |
| 20 | pyprland | 632 |
| 21 | Blender-Launcher-V2 | 616 |
| 22 | gtg | 594 |
| 23 | pydoro | 580 |